I am an actor, pedagogue and sometimes a director. So far, I’ve performed mainly at the theater, but I’ve been trying to find my space also in film. The road to profession led me through sport, painting, visual arts – I could not decide for a long time and that is why I try to take care of the diversity of projects undertaken. I like radio, dubbing, theater, film and academic work. I do not want to give up any of them.
I am consistently looking for a space to realize my dreams and artistic goals. Also at The Academy, I’m trying to find a “method” for playing – by building characters and creating new aesthetic values.
In 2009, I graduated from The Acting Department of Krakow’s AST. For the roles in diploma performances, Judges dir. Jerzy Stuhr and The Good Man from Seczuan, dir. Paweł Miśkiewicz I was honored with The Main Actor’s Award and The Journalists’ Award at The 26th Festival of Theater Schools in Łódź. Moments later, I joined The Helena Modrzejewska National Old Theater in Kraków and my acting career started. In recognition of the “artistic level and excellent performances on the stage of The National Old Theater” in 2014, I received The Leon Schiller Award.
In The City of Dragon, I’ve worked, among others with Mikołaj Grabowski, Paweł Miśkiewicz, Jan Klata, Wojciech Klemm, Paweł Świątek, Marcin Liber and Krzysztof Garbaczewski.

In 2016, I joined The Zygmunt Hübner Powszechny Theatre in Warsaw, where I performed in plays directed by artists such as Árpád Schilling, Weronika Szczawińska, Cezary Tomaszewski and Michał Zadara. At the beginning of 2024, I returned to the team of The Helena Modrzejewska National Old Theatre in Kraków. Currently, I combine my professional work in Warsaw with that on the road, thus returning to the roots of acting, understood as a traveling profession.
